APD Investigates Shooting at Sunday Mountain View Party

APD says no arrests have been made and the motive is unclear in the early morning shooting at a large party on the 800-block of North Lane  in Mountain View on Sunday morning.

Police say that when officers were responding to the multiple calls made at 1:48 am on Sunday, they “saw a vehicle pull up to a hospital and unload an adult male with a non-life-threatening gunshot wound to the leg.” When the people in the vehicle were questioned, they told officers that the victim had been wounded at the North Lane location.

Officers report that when they arrived at the shooting scene, they recovered several spent shell casings outside of the apartment. While most of the people present at the time of the incident had already left the scene, investigators were able to make contact with some of the party-goers.
